In the Anishinaabe calendar, May is known as Waabgonii Giizis, or Flowering Moon. It’s a time for feasting and replenishing our spirit in preparation for the seasons to come. Learn more about each moon and the teachings of a full moon ceremony: onwa.ca/full-moon-cere…

In the Anishinaabe calendar, May is known as Waabgonii Giizis, or Flowering Moon. It’s a time for feasting and replenishing our spirit in preparation for the seasons to come.
